Travellers often discover that Sagana is more rewarding than a quick map search suggests. Its appeal comes from river adventures, countryside lodges and a convenient break between Nairobi and Mount Kenya, while its position in Central Kenya affects arrival routes and onward connections. Make finding a dependable mid-range base work in practice
Accommodation in Sagana should be judged by location before decoration. Choose a lodge by river access, activity standards and the onward road route. Ask for the exact room category, bed arrangement, meal plan, taxes, check-in time and transfer requirements. These details often affect the trip more than a general star rating.
For finding a dependable mid-range base, compare what happens outside the room as well as inside it. Can the property provide an early breakfast? Is evening transport necessary? How far is the first activity? Is the surrounding area quiet or lively? A well-positioned simpler stay may deliver a better journey than a more luxurious but inconvenient one.

What to confirm before paying
Before paying, confirm the exact dates, traveller names, room arrangement, pickup point, vehicle or boat type, activity duration, meal plan, guide language, cancellation terms and balance deadline. Keep the final version in one email thread so that changes are visible.
- Exact dates and usable time in Sagana
- Arrival and departure points with realistic buffers
- Named accommodation and room arrangement
- Transport type, pickup details and luggage plan
- Included meals, guiding, access and activity charges
- Cancellation terms, payment schedule and emergency contact
Connect Sagana with a wider Kenya route
Sagana can connect naturally with Embu, Murang'a and Mount Kenya routes, but the best combination depends on the direction of arrival and departure. Choose one nearby addition that changes the experience rather than repeating it. A beach, forest, highland, city or safari contrast often works better than several similar stops.
